/dports/devel/grex/grex-1.3.0/cargo-crates/rstest-0.11.0/src/render/ |
H A D | test.rs | 7 ItemFn, ItemMod, 18 impl SetAsync for ItemFn { implementation 54 let input_fn: ItemFn = r#" in include_given_function() 141 let input_fn: ItemFn = in trace_not_all_arguments_values() 148 let item_fn: ItemFn = single( in trace_not_all_arguments_values() 216 requested_test: ItemFn, 234 impl QueryAttrs for ItemFn { implementation 248 struct TestFunctions(Vec<ItemFn>); 279 impl Named for ItemFn { implementation 414 item_fn: ItemFn, [all …]
|
H A D | fixture.rs | 2 use syn::{parse_quote, Ident, ItemFn}; 70 fixture: &ItemFn, in render_partial_impl() argument 115 parse2, parse_str, ItemFn, ItemImpl, ItemStruct, Result, 127 orig: ItemFn, 260 let expected = parse_str::<ItemFn>( in implement_a_default_method_with_input_cleaned_fixture_signature_and_no_args() 276 let item_fn = parse_str::<ItemFn>( in use_default_return_type_if_any() 301 let expected = parse_str::<syn::ItemFn>( in use_default_return_type_if_any() 336 let expected_1 = parse_str::<ItemFn>( in implement_partial_methods() 391 .map(parse_str::<ItemFn>) in clean_generics() 400 let item_fn = parse_str::<ItemFn>( in use_partial_return_type_if_any() [all …]
|
H A D | mod.rs | 9 use syn::{parse_quote, Attribute, Expr, FnArg, Ident, ItemFn, Path, ReturnType, Stmt}; 31 pub(crate) fn single(mut test: ItemFn, info: RsTestInfo) -> TokenStream { in single() argument 58 pub(crate) fn parametrize(test: ItemFn, info: RsTestInfo) -> TokenStream { in parametrize() argument 75 test: &ItemFn, in render() argument 108 test: &ItemFn, in _matrix_recursive() argument 133 pub(crate) fn matrix(test: ItemFn, info: RsTestInfo) -> TokenStream { in matrix() argument 203 test_impl: Option<&ItemFn>, in single_test_case() argument 285 fn render(self, testfn: &ItemFn, attributes: &RsTestAttributes) -> TokenStream { in render() argument 313 fn test_group(mut test: ItemFn, rendered_cases: TokenStream) -> TokenStream { in test_group() argument
|
/dports/www/miniserve/miniserve-0.18.0/cargo-crates/rstest-0.11.0/src/render/ |
H A D | test.rs | 7 ItemFn, ItemMod, 18 impl SetAsync for ItemFn { implementation 54 let input_fn: ItemFn = r#" in include_given_function() 141 let input_fn: ItemFn = in trace_not_all_arguments_values() 148 let item_fn: ItemFn = single( in trace_not_all_arguments_values() 216 requested_test: ItemFn, 234 impl QueryAttrs for ItemFn { implementation 248 struct TestFunctions(Vec<ItemFn>); 279 impl Named for ItemFn { implementation 414 item_fn: ItemFn, [all …]
|
H A D | fixture.rs | 2 use syn::{parse_quote, Ident, ItemFn}; 70 fixture: &ItemFn, in render_partial_impl() argument 115 parse2, parse_str, ItemFn, ItemImpl, ItemStruct, Result, 127 orig: ItemFn, 260 let expected = parse_str::<ItemFn>( in implement_a_default_method_with_input_cleaned_fixture_signature_and_no_args() 276 let item_fn = parse_str::<ItemFn>( in use_default_return_type_if_any() 301 let expected = parse_str::<syn::ItemFn>( in use_default_return_type_if_any() 336 let expected_1 = parse_str::<ItemFn>( in implement_partial_methods() 391 .map(parse_str::<ItemFn>) in clean_generics() 400 let item_fn = parse_str::<ItemFn>( in use_partial_return_type_if_any() [all …]
|
H A D | mod.rs | 9 use syn::{parse_quote, Attribute, Expr, FnArg, Ident, ItemFn, Path, ReturnType, Stmt}; 31 pub(crate) fn single(mut test: ItemFn, info: RsTestInfo) -> TokenStream { in single() argument 58 pub(crate) fn parametrize(test: ItemFn, info: RsTestInfo) -> TokenStream { in parametrize() argument 75 test: &ItemFn, in render() argument 108 test: &ItemFn, in _matrix_recursive() argument 133 pub(crate) fn matrix(test: ItemFn, info: RsTestInfo) -> TokenStream { in matrix() argument 203 test_impl: Option<&ItemFn>, in single_test_case() argument 285 fn render(self, testfn: &ItemFn, attributes: &RsTestAttributes) -> TokenStream { in render() argument 313 fn test_group(mut test: ItemFn, rendered_cases: TokenStream) -> TokenStream { in test_group() argument
|
/dports/devel/grex/grex-1.3.0/cargo-crates/rstest-0.11.0/src/parse/ |
H A D | future.rs | 2 use syn::{parse_quote, visit_mut::VisitMut, FnArg, ItemFn, Lifetime}; 25 pub(crate) fn replace(item_fn: &mut ItemFn) -> Result<(), ErrorsVec> { in replace() 116 let mut item_fn: ItemFn = item_fn.ast(); in not_change_anything_if_no_future_attribute_found() 145 let mut item_fn: ItemFn = item_fn.ast(); in replace_basic_type() 146 let expected: ItemFn = expected.ast(); in replace_basic_type() 167 let mut item_fn: ItemFn = item_fn.ast(); in replace_reference_type() 168 let expected: ItemFn = expected.ast(); in replace_reference_type() 180 let mut item_fn: ItemFn = item_fn.ast(); in raise_error()
|
H A D | fixture.rs | 6 Expr, FnArg, Ident, ItemFn, Token, 50 item_fn: &mut ItemFn, in extend_with_function_attrs() argument 396 use syn::ItemFn; 481 let mut item_fn: ItemFn = r#" in find_default_return_type() 507 let mut item_fn: ItemFn = r#" in find_partials_return_type() 542 let mut item_fn: ItemFn = r#" in for_invalid_expressions() 556 let mut item_fn: ItemFn = r#" in for_invalid_default_type() 571 let mut item_fn: ItemFn = r#" in with_used_more_than_once() 586 let mut item_fn: ItemFn = r#" in from_used_more_than_once() 601 let mut item_fn: ItemFn = r#" in if_default_is_defined_more_than_once() [all …]
|
H A D | mod.rs | 8 FnArg, Ident, ItemFn, Token, 38 item_fn: &mut ItemFn, in extend_with_function_attrs() argument 189 pub(crate) fn extract_fixtures(item_fn: &mut ItemFn) -> Result<Vec<Fixture>, ErrorsVec> { in extract_fixtures() 200 pub(crate) fn extract_defaults(item_fn: &mut ItemFn) -> Result<Vec<ArgumentValue>, ErrorsVec> { in extract_defaults() 212 item_fn: &mut ItemFn, in extract_default_return_type() argument 220 item_fn: &mut ItemFn, in extract_partials_return_type() argument 270 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ument 315 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ument 375 pub(crate) fn extract_case_args(item_fn: &mut ItemFn) -> Result<Vec<Ident>, ErrorsVec> { in extract_case_args() 392 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ument [all …]
|
/dports/www/miniserve/miniserve-0.18.0/cargo-crates/rstest-0.11.0/src/parse/ |
H A D | future.rs | 2 use syn::{parse_quote, visit_mut::VisitMut, FnArg, ItemFn, Lifetime}; 25 pub(crate) fn replace(item_fn: &mut ItemFn) -> Result<(), ErrorsVec> { in replace() 116 let mut item_fn: ItemFn = item_fn.ast(); in not_change_anything_if_no_future_attribute_found() 145 let mut item_fn: ItemFn = item_fn.ast(); in replace_basic_type() 146 let expected: ItemFn = expected.ast(); in replace_basic_type() 167 let mut item_fn: ItemFn = item_fn.ast(); in replace_reference_type() 168 let expected: ItemFn = expected.ast(); in replace_reference_type() 180 let mut item_fn: ItemFn = item_fn.ast(); in raise_error()
|
H A D | fixture.rs | 6 Expr, FnArg, Ident, ItemFn, Token, 50 item_fn: &mut ItemFn, in extend_with_function_attrs() argument 396 use syn::ItemFn; 481 let mut item_fn: ItemFn = r#" in find_default_return_type() 507 let mut item_fn: ItemFn = r#" in find_partials_return_type() 542 let mut item_fn: ItemFn = r#" in for_invalid_expressions() 556 let mut item_fn: ItemFn = r#" in for_invalid_default_type() 571 let mut item_fn: ItemFn = r#" in with_used_more_than_once() 586 let mut item_fn: ItemFn = r#" in from_used_more_than_once() 601 let mut item_fn: ItemFn = r#" in if_default_is_defined_more_than_once() [all …]
|
H A D | mod.rs | 8 FnArg, Ident, ItemFn, Token, 38 item_fn: &mut ItemFn, in extend_with_function_attrs() argument 189 pub(crate) fn extract_fixtures(item_fn: &mut ItemFn) -> Result<Vec<Fixture>, ErrorsVec> { in extract_fixtures() 200 pub(crate) fn extract_defaults(item_fn: &mut ItemFn) -> Result<Vec<ArgumentValue>, ErrorsVec> { in extract_defaults() 212 item_fn: &mut ItemFn, in extract_default_return_type() argument 220 item_fn: &mut ItemFn, in extract_partials_return_type() argument 270 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ument 315 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ument 375 pub(crate) fn extract_case_args(item_fn: &mut ItemFn) -> Result<Vec<Ident>, ErrorsVec> { in extract_case_args() 392 fn visit_item_fn_mut(&mut self, node: &mut ItemFn) { in visit_item_fn_mut() argument [all …]
|
/dports/www/zola/zola-0.15.2/cargo-crates/nom-tracable-macros-0.5.2/src/ |
H A D | lib.rs | 7 use syn::{self, parse_macro_input, parse_quote, AttributeArgs, FnArg, ItemFn, Stmt}; 12 let item = parse_macro_input!(item as ItemFn); in tracable_parser() 16 fn impl_tracable_parser(_attr: &AttributeArgs, item: &ItemFn) -> TokenStream { in impl_tracable_parser() 29 fn impl_tracable_parser_default(item: &ItemFn) -> Stmt { in impl_tracable_parser_default() 39 fn impl_tracable_parser_trace(item: &ItemFn) -> Stmt { in impl_tracable_parser_trace()
|
/dports/editors/parinfer-rust/parinfer-rust-0.4.3/cargo-crates/ctor-0.1.9/src/ |
H A D | lib.rs | 114 let syn::ItemFn { in ctor() 245 let function: syn::ItemFn = syn::parse_macro_input!(function); in dtor() 248 let syn::ItemFn { in dtor() 291 fn validate_item(typ: &str, item: &syn::ItemFn) { in validate_item() argument 292 let syn::ItemFn { vis, decl, .. } = item; in validate_item()
|
/dports/www/firefox/firefox-99.0/tools/profiler/rust-api/macros/src/ |
H A D | lib.rs | 31 use syn::{parse_macro_input, AttributeArgs, ItemFn}; 36 let input = parse_macro_input!(input as ItemFn); in gecko_profiler_fn_label() 49 let ItemFn { in gecko_profiler_fn_label() localVariable
|
/dports/sysutils/vector/vector-0.10.0/cargo-crates/ctor-0.1.12/src/ |
H A D | lib.rs | 116 let syn::ItemFn { in ctor() 258 let function: syn::ItemFn = syn::parse_macro_input!(function); in dtor() 261 let syn::ItemFn { in dtor() 311 fn validate_item(typ: &str, item: &syn::ItemFn) { in validate_item() argument 312 let syn::ItemFn { vis, sig, .. } = item; in validate_item()
|
/dports/security/sequoia/sequoia-383133f6be990237044900a4df676488bf8dd71e/cargo-crates/ctor-0.1.15/src/ |
H A D | lib.rs | 116 let syn::ItemFn { in ctor() 258 let function: syn::ItemFn = syn::parse_macro_input!(function); in dtor() 261 let syn::ItemFn { in dtor() 311 fn validate_item(typ: &str, item: &syn::ItemFn) { in validate_item() argument 312 let syn::ItemFn { vis, sig, .. } = item; in validate_item()
|
/dports/lang/rust/rustc-1.58.1-src/vendor/ctor/src/ |
H A D | lib.rs | 116 let syn::ItemFn { in ctor() 258 let function: syn::ItemFn = syn::parse_macro_input!(function); in dtor() 261 let syn::ItemFn { in dtor() 311 fn validate_item(typ: &str, item: &syn::ItemFn) { in validate_item() argument 312 let syn::ItemFn { vis, sig, .. } = item; in validate_item()
|
/dports/accessibility/wl-gammarelay-rs/wl-gammarelay-rs-0.2.1/cargo-crates/async-recursion-0.3.2/src/ |
H A D | parse.rs | 3 use syn::{token::Question, ItemFn, Token}; 5 pub struct AsyncItem(pub ItemFn); 9 let item: ItemFn = input.parse()?; in parse()
|
/dports/dns/dog/dog-0.1.0/cargo-crates/ctor-0.1.16/src/ |
H A D | lib.rs | 116 let syn::ItemFn { in ctor() 258 let function: syn::ItemFn = syn::parse_macro_input!(function); in dtor() 261 let syn::ItemFn { in dtor() 336 fn validate_item(typ: &str, item: &syn::ItemFn) { in validate_item() argument 337 let syn::ItemFn { vis, sig, .. } = item; in validate_item()
|
/dports/editors/parinfer-rust/parinfer-rust-0.4.3/cargo-crates/emacs-macros-0.11.0/src/ |
H A D | lib.rs | 10 use syn::{self, AttributeArgs, ItemFn, LitInt, parse_macro_input}; 40 let fn_item: ItemFn = parse_macro_input!(item_ts); in module() 111 let fn_item: ItemFn = parse_macro_input!(item_ts); in defun()
|
/dports/math/kalker/kalker-1.1.0/cargo-crates/test-case-1.0.0/src/ |
H A D | lib.rs | 219 use syn::{parse_macro_input, ItemFn}; 290 let mut item = parse_macro_input!(input as ItemFn); in test_case() 319 fn render_test_cases(test_cases: &[TestCase], item: ItemFn) -> TokenStream { in render_test_cases()
|
/dports/security/suricata/suricata-6.0.4/rust/vendor/test-case/src/ |
H A D | lib.rs | 220 use syn::{parse_macro_input, ItemFn}; 291 let mut item = parse_macro_input!(input as ItemFn); in test_case() 320 fn render_test_cases(test_cases: &[TestCase], item: ItemFn) -> TokenStream { in render_test_cases()
|
/dports/audio/ncspot/ncspot-0.9.3/cargo-crates/maybe-async-0.2.6/src/ |
H A D | parse.rs | 4 Attribute, Error, ItemFn, ItemImpl, ItemTrait, Token, 10 Fn(ItemFn), 43 let mut item: ItemFn = input.parse()?; in parse()
|
/dports/sysutils/vector/vector-0.10.0/cargo-crates/syn-mid-0.5.0/src/ |
H A D | lib.rs | 72 pub struct ItemFn { 106 use super::{Block, FnArg, ItemFn, PatType, Signature}; 115 impl Parse for ItemFn { implementation 176 use super::{Block, FnArg, ItemFn, Signature}; 228 impl ToTokens for ItemFn { implementation
|